Use clear plastic boxes to organize items in your garage by type and frequency of use. These boxes should be stackable, and you should label them once you’re done. You’ll protect your items from pests, and you’ll make the garage look a lot neater too.

Invest in a snake to save money on plumbing house calls. It will not be necessary for you to purchase drain cleaners as often. Drain snakes are not for the completely inexperienced, so you might need a plumber to show you how it is used for the first time.Snakes come in different sizes so make sure you get the one right for your pipe.
You may be able to diagnose easily if you think you lost water pressure. Begin by talking to your neighbors to see if they are also affected. If they are not having the issue, at least you know the source of it is inside your house. Check your faucet’s water pressure to find out if the problem affects the areas in your house. You may just need to adjust an aerator, or else wise, a call to a professional may be in order.
Create a visually pleasing bookcase with the use of some wallpaper. Choose a design that is unusual and interesting. By applying wallpaper to the very back of your bookcase, it will simply peek over the top of your books and be very aesthetically pleasing. This will give your bookcase a good design and it will also act as a focal point in your room.
